Ticket: Spreadsheet export job failing — expired credential

For future maintainers: the Copperline export worker started throwing auth errors this morning because its internal key expired, and of course it surfaced as an OOM first — failed exports pile up in memory and retry forever. Lesson noted: cap the retry queue (separate ticket filed). The memory fix is in; the immediate unblock is rotating the credential. The streaming writer keeps peak usage under 300MB now, so don't revert that. New worker key is below.

service key, bajop-fajeg: zpat15_zavCWPxrI99glAi

Minutes — Management Meeting, Harwick Division

Attendees: Brenn, Okafor-Lindt, Sable. Main item: hiring freeze in the Fulfilment division, effective immediately. Open requisitions are paused, not cancelled. Branch managers should cover gaps through cross-training rather than overtime where possible. Brenn will review exceptions monthly. Questions go through your regional lead first. Before circulating further, note the following for context.

confidential, yafof-tawef: The finance team signed off on a budget of $34.3 million for Project Zorox. The renewal with Aldethax Freight closes at $12.7 million a year, 10 percent below the last contract.

Context for whoever picks this up next: Copperline workers intermittently fail to resolve the internal artifact host, roughly every few hours, always from the Ostvale cluster. I've ruled out the upstream resolvers — captures show queries never leaving the node when it fails. Current suspicion is the caching sidecar dropping entries under memory pressure. I've raised its cache TTL and pinned the resolver order as a mitigation, not a fix. For reference, the resolver sidecar currently runs with these settings.

settings of fahof-yagag:
druath:
  pin: 9672
  metrics_host: metrics.druath.tolvaqlabs.internal
  tenant: gormir
  seal: seal_873ba94a